I figure collect what you like. Because I don't care for a tiny piece of fabric somehow sandwiched between the sports card doesn't mean others feel the same way. But then again, I never bought into Rookie card phenomenon that arose in the late 1970's - I missed the boat on that one and was rather going after what I thought were cool cards of the All-Stars with the little All-Star insignia printed on the card.
Haha. I am almost 57 years old, have collected cards since I was 7 years old, and grew up watching Nolan Ryan at Anaheim Stadium in the 70's. I just recently picked up the 1968 Ryan rookie - the very first one I have ever owned. Am I on the boat now? |
